Neptune, the eighth and farthest planet from the Sun because Pluto is technically a dwarf planet, Neptune is the farthest planet away. Interestingly though, even taking Pluto into account, Neptune is sometimes the furthest planet because Pluto has a wide eliptical orbit that sometimes takes it closer to the sun than Neptune. The last time Neptune was further than Pluto was from 1979 to 1999, so basically everything you learned at school was technically wrong because Pluto was closer to the Sun than Neptune. It's right again now and will be for the next 200 years or so.

Neptune was the only planet in our solar system whose discovery was based on mathematical prediction.

Netptune is named after the Roman god of the sea.
